| Wheat powdery mildew is caused by obligate parasitic Blumeria graminis f.Sp.Tritici(Bgt).With environmental conditions becoming more suitable for the growth of powdery mildew in wheat in recent years,powdery mildew has become one of the most serious diseases affecting wheat yield and quality.Reasonable use of resistant genes and cultivation of resistant varieties are the most economical,effective,safe and environmental protection measures to control powdery mildew in wheat.The powdery mildew resistance gene Pm40 was derived from the hybrid progeny of common wheat and Thinopyrum intermedium.It was found that several wheat lines carrying Pm40 maintained immune resistance to different physiological species of powdery mildew in different regions and under different environments.Moreover,the wheat line carrying Pm40 has excellent agronomic characters.Therefore,the main objectives of this study is further to identify the resistance of Pm40 to the physiological species of the newly prevalent powdery mildew fungus,to screnn its candidate genes,to develop molecular markers closely linked to the Pm40 gene.It is of great significance to enrich the resistance source of powdery mildew and maintain the stability of wheat yield in China.The important results of this study are as follows:1.The resistance of wheat materials L658,L958 and their parents YU25 and MY11 to the newly popular physiological race E20 and field mixed races of wheat powdery mildew were determined by combining greenhouse and field identification.The results showed that the wheat material L658 and YU25 with Pm40 showed immune resistance in both greenhouse and field,while the wheat material L958 and MY11 without Pm40 showed severe infection.Further cytological observation further showed that the leaf cells of L658 showed significant hypersensitive response at 72 hours post-inoculation with Bgt,while there was no similar response at that time point in L958.2.Based on the published genetic map of the Pm40 gene and the Chinese spring wheat reference genome,the molecular markers flanking the Pm40 gene have been mapping to the reference genome of Chinese spring wheat.It was confirmed that the 37 Mb physical region of the Pm40 gene contained 185 genes.Through further functional annotation of these genes,it was confirmed that the 185 genes included 1 gene encoding CC-NBS-LRR protein and 7 genes encoding receptor protein kinase.3.We analyzed the sequence variation and expression changes of all genes in the region of Pm40 gene at the transcriptional level by the available transcriptome data of both L658 carrying Pm40 and L958 lacking Pm40 after inoculation with Bgt 15.We detected 458 high-quality variants within the 37 Mb physical region of Pm40 gene.Through the annotation of these variants,it was further found that they had a great influence on the protein sequences of 34 genes.These variants and the genes affected by the mutation sites,as well as the differently expressed genes detected in L658 and L958 after inoculation with Bgt were all concentrated in the 8Mb region close to the marker BF291338.We screened out Traes CS7B01G164000 and Traes CS7B01G164600 as possible Pm40 candidate genes in this region.4.We cloned Pm40 candidate gene from wheat line L658 carrying Pm40 and its susceptible sister line L958.Comparison of the cloned gene sequences showed that the sequence of Traes CS7B01G164600 in wheat line L658 and L958 was identical,and the sequence of Traes CS7B01G164000 has two missense mutations in L658 and L958.The physicochemical properties of amino acids corresponding to missense mutations are quite different.Therefore,we speculate that Traes CS7B01G164000 is more likely to be a candidate gene for Pm40.5.The AS-PCR markers were developed according to the sequence differences between the cloned candidate gene Traes CS7B01G164000 in L658 and L958,to identify the mutation site in the higher generation sister line of L658,and the expression changes of the cloned candidate gene after inoculation with Bgt were verified by q RT-RCR.Through co-segregation and expression analysis of candidate genes,it was found that the Traes CS7B01G164000 was cosegregation with powdery mildewy resistance and differently expressed in wheat materials L658 and L958.Finally,the gene Traes CS7B01G164000 was identified as the candidate gene for Pm40. |
